AI-Generated Summary

In this episode of WEEI Afternoons, hosts Andy Hartnick, Fitzy Stevens, and Ted Johnson dive into the evolving culture of the New England Patriots under head coach Mike Vrabel, framing it as 'not your father's Patriots.' The discussion centers on Vrabel’s emphasis on team chemistry, locker room culture, and emotional authenticity—highlighted by his openness to media, fan feedback, and even embracing the Hard Knocks documentary series. Andy Hartnick argues that culture is paramount in football, citing Vrabel’s focus on connection and mental health as key to sustained success. Fitzy Stevens shifts focus to NFL rule changes, particularly the removal of the onside kick declaration requirement, which he praises for restoring competitiveness and surprise to the game. Ted Johnson reflects on how Vrabel’s approach marks a dramatic departure from the stoic, media-averse style of Bill Belichick, celebrating the humanization of the Patriots organization. The episode closes with anticipation for the season’s first interview with Red Sox manager Alex Cora, setting the stage for deeper team-building conversations ahead.
